  • Abstract
    QoS requirements of Grid users for Grid service resources always include multiple fuzzy attributes. And there is contradictory between these QoS parameters. A multi-attributes decision making method based on information entropy is utilized to weigh the importance degree of QoS parameters and solve the contradictory. In addition, evaluation factor set is classified according to the type of QoS parameters, in order to carry on multi-grades fuzzy synthetic decision making to Grid service resources. And then choose one resource according to the synthetic evaluation value, which can make user´s target utility maximize. Finally, the strategy for resource allocation is proved to be effective by an instance.
